Spouse of Gloria C. Von Hagn Akeley.
Wed 07-06-1944 in Galeton, PA.

20 October 1959 the Buffalo News, Templeton, Mass- Westover Air Force Base has announced that Capt. James T. Akeley, 38, of Coudersport, PA was one of the airmen who died in the crash of their supersonic jet plane at Templeton yesterday.

Akeley, a training commander, leaves his widow, Gloria, and three children.

The plane, attached to the 337th fighter interceptor squadron of Westover, was on a training flight when it crashed in a swampland near an old cemetery.
